Patent number: 11794907Abstract: A blade for a rotor of a hover-capable aircraft is described comprising: a main body with a first outer surface; and a de-icing system for removing ice; the de-icing system, in turn, comprises: a first layer formed by a shape-memory material activatable so as to alter its shape according to a temperature-associable quantity, which is arranged on at least one outer surface of the main body; the de-icing system is characterized in that it comprises a second covering layer, which defines at least a portion of a second outer surface of the blade on which ice deposits; the second layer laid on top of the first layer on the opposite side of the main body is selectively movable under the action of the first layer so as to exert a mechanical action on the ice and remove it from the blade, and is adapted to protect the first layer from external agents.Type: GrantFiled: September 30, 2019Date of Patent: October 24, 2023Assignee: LEONARDO S.P.A.Inventors: Enrico Bellussi, Michele Arra, Francesco De Domenico

Patent number: 11774316Abstract: An apparatus for carrying out load testing on an aircraft part is described. In one aspect, the apparatus includes means for constraining the aircraft part and a linear actuator for applying a test load. The linear actuator has a first part being tiltable and being pivotally constrained about a first and a second geometrical axes, orthogonal to one another, and a second part being slidably mounted on the first part to slide along a longitudinal direction. A load cell, mounted on the second part, measures force acting on the aircraft part along the longitudinal direction. In one aspect, a first clinometer and a second clinometer are mounted on the linear actuator, each clinometer measuring a respective angle representative of rotation of the linear actuator respectively about the first and second geometrical axes. A displacement transducer measures sliding of the second part relative to the first part of the linear actuator.Type: GrantFiled: July 16, 2020Date of Patent: October 3, 2023Assignee: LEONARDO S.P.A.Inventor: Felice Menafro

Patent number: 11597192Abstract: A multilayer radar-absorbing laminate includes three juxtaposed blocks. A first electrically conductive block is arranged toward the inside of the aircraft in use. A second electromagnetic intermediate absorber block has a layer of electrically non-conductive fiber sheets is permeated by graphene-based nanoplatelets to achieve a periodic and electromagnetically subresonant layer, the conductive layers containing graphene nanoplatelets alternating with non-conductive layers. A third block of electrically non-conductive material is arranged towards the outside and forms part of the outer surface of the aircraft. The second block is produced by depositing on the fiber sheets a suspension of graphene nanoplatelets in a polymeric mixture, with controlled penetration of the graphene nanoplatelets into the fiber sheets. A plurality of dry fiber sheets sprayed with the suspension of graphene nanoplatelets is superimposed.Type: GrantFiled: March 1, 2019Date of Patent: March 7, 2023Assignee: LEONARDO S.P.A.Inventors: Luigi Pisu, Gianni Iagulli, Maria Sabrina Sarto, Fabrizio Marra, Julian Lecini, Alessio Tamburrano

Patent number: 11592249Abstract: A system includes a movable assembly configured for pushing a piece of ammunition into a breech ring of a firearm and/or closing the breech ring, under control of a motor. A feeding device is configured for feeding the piece of ammunition into a position situated between the movable assembly and the breech ring. A synchronization device co-operates with the motor on one side and with the feeding device on the other side. The synchronization mechanism provides for selective transmission of motion, under control of the movable assembly, from the motor to the feeding mechanism, when the movable assembly is in a position away from the breech ring.Type: GrantFiled: February 24, 2020Date of Patent: February 28, 2023Assignee: LEONARDO S.P.A.Inventors: Giordano Benedini, Valter Benzoni, Tiziano Bettelli, Stefano Conti, Mattia Forcina, Enrico Sarioli

Patent number: 11498291Abstract: The invention relates to a method for manufacturing a composite aircraft window frame; the method comprises the steps of: a) positioning in a mold a preform made of pre-impregnated material including dispersed fibers, with a predefined orientation, in a thermosetting resin matrix; b) closing the mold so as to define a gap between at least one surface of said preform and a portion of said mold; c) injecting thermosetting resin into the closed mold through an inlet opening of the mold itself, so as to fill the gap and completely lap said surface of the preform; and d) applying a uniform hydrostatic pressure on the surface by the injection of the resin.Type: GrantFiled: September 24, 2020Date of Patent: November 15, 2022Assignee: LEONARDO S.P.A.Inventors: Stefano Giuseppe Corvaglia, Nicola Gallo, Silvio Pappadà, Umberto Raganato, Luca Lanzilotto, Michele Arganese

Patent number: 11476537Abstract: A safety auxiliary system, coupled to a modular battery of an underwater vehicle having a number of modules, each provided with a plurality of cells, has: a first subsystem, which detects conditions indicative of a thermal runaway in any of the modules d manages such a thermal runaway, intervening locally on the module to cool the corresponding cells so that the thermal runaway is not propagated; and a second subsystem, cooperating with, and operatively coupled to, the first subsystem, which manages gases present in the module associated with the thermal runaway, preventing them from pouring inside the underwater vehicle.Type: GrantFiled: February 5, 2020Date of Patent: October 18, 2022Assignee: LEONARDO S.P.A.Inventor: Bruno Tevene′
